Is Candy Floss Vegan? An In-Depth Look

Candy floss, also known as cotton candy, is a popular treat enjoyed by many around the world. But for those following a vegan lifestyle, the question arises, “Is candy floss vegan?”

The simple answer is usually yes, but let’s delve a bit deeper.

Candy floss is a spun sugar confection that resembles cotton. It is typically made from just two ingredients: sugar and food coloring.

Both of these ingredients are plant-based, which would suggest that candy floss is indeed vegan.

The primary ingredient in candy floss is sugar, which is derived from either sugar cane or sugar beets.

While sugar itself is plant-based, the refining process can sometimes involve bone char, which is made from the bones of animals.

However, many sugar manufacturers have moved away from this method and use alternatives like activated charcoal.

The other main ingredient in candy floss is food coloring.

Most food colorings are synthetic and do not contain animal products, but there are exceptions.

For instance, red food coloring can sometimes be made from cochineal insects. However, this is not commonly used in candy floss.

When buying candy floss, it’s a good idea to check the label for any non-vegan ingredients.

Look for candy floss that is labeled as vegan, or that specifies the type of sugar and food coloring used.

In conclusion, while most candy floss is vegan, it’s always a good idea to check the label or ask the manufacturer to be sure.
